Subject: [PATCH 00/13] fs/dax: Fix FS DAX page reference counts

FS DAX pages have always maintained their own page reference counts
without following the normal rules for page reference counting. In
particular pages are considered free when the refcount hits one rather
than zero and refcounts are not added when mapping the page.
Tracking this requires special PTE bits (PTE_DEVMAP) and a secondary
mechanism for allowing GUP to hold references on the page (see
get_dev_pagemap). However there doesn't seem to be any reason why FS
DAX pages need their own reference counting scheme.
By treating the refcounts on these pages the same way as normal pages
we can remove a lot of special checks. In particular pXd_trans_huge()
becomes the same as pXd_leaf(), although I haven't made that change
here. It also frees up a valuable SW define PTE bit on architectures
that have devmap PTE bits defined.
It also almost certainly allows further clean-up of the devmap managed
functions, but I have left that as a future improvment.
